Output 23b310fcbfdde33597f4794fb101077c0c9f3484f9bcd16b4e7aaf74ff11f27b:3

value
43993950
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 497e0d911a279fa0de316923fb4f53f44073dc34 OP_EQUALVERIFY OP_CHECKSIG
address
17hbLKX4MefrbiwLWd54Q49k9P6XpPuTwD
transaction
23b310fcbfdde33597f4794fb101077c0c9f3484f9bcd16b4e7aaf74ff11f27b
spent
true